John Travolta and Kelly Preston have apparently advised Katie Holmes on how to have her baby.The couple, who like Holmes' fiance Tom Cruise are members of the 'cult' church of Scientology, have suggested that the Dawson's Creek actress have a 'silent birth', meaning that children should be delivered in an atmosphere of total quiet, without any groans, screams, or sounds of pain from the mother, or even the audible exchange of information among hospital personnel.
Theoretically, this method should ensure that the baby can adapt to its surroundings without a fuss. In his book Preventive Dianetics, Hubbard elaborates on the goal of this practice: Apparently pretending to all concerned that giving birth is not only painless, but downright relaxing, will "save both the sanity of the mother and the child and safeguard the home to which they will go." Furthermore, L. Ron goes on to admonish, "the maintaining of silence does not mean a volley of 'sh's,' for those make stammerers." After a delivery that's "as calm and no-talk as possible," the baby should "be wrapped somewhat tightly in a warm blanket, very soft, and then left alone for a day or so."
